I have dunlop star specs on the OEM wheels (18s), with 245 fronts, 275 rears. They do really grip and even in the wet, they've been pretty sticky. No rubbing whatsoever and the ride is good, not ultra-harsh sidewalls. Unfortunately, I don't have a lot of time behind the wheel with the original tire sizes, 225 fronts, 255 rears to compare the change in contact patch. I'm sure others could comment....
